About
The National Do Not Call Registry offers consumer protection services aimed at reducing unwanted telemarketing calls. The program is managed by the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) and supports individuals across the United States.
It is recognized for its free registration process and ongoing protection, allowing consumers to opt out of telemarketing calls effectively.
Services
The National Do Not Call Registry provides consumer protection services aimed at reducing unwanted telemarketing calls. These services include free registration for home or mobile phone numbers, enabling consumers to opt out of receiving unsolicited sales calls. The registry also supports consumer complaint filing against unwanted calls.
